aboutsummaryrefslogtreecommitdiff
path: root/buffer.h
diff options
context:
space:
mode:
authorSilvan Jegen <s.jegen@gmail.com>2021-04-10 13:40:51 +0200
committerRandy Palamar <palamar@ualberta.ca>2023-08-14 08:39:56 -0600
commit8ae019ffc34b98bcd8546598de6037addaa29a4f (patch)
treecfdc1271f0bc099dda562ea14d0dcdd5eef4980c /buffer.h
parentadc803f24eec316dd6caf05f6a839ec08c325a38 (diff)
downloadvis-8ae019ffc34b98bcd8546598de6037addaa29a4f.tar.gz
vis-8ae019ffc34b98bcd8546598de6037addaa29a4f.tar.xz
vis-menu: try to preserve valid Unicode points
Before we were not taking non-ascii characters into account properly. With this patch we still mix byte counts and "grapheme cluster" (i.e. complete glyphs that are rendered in a terminal cell) counts but the code should be less broken in the more common case now.
Diffstat (limited to 'buffer.h')
0 files changed, 0 insertions, 0 deletions